In 2020-2021, 9,463 people earned their degree in counseling psychology, making the major the 90th most popular in the United States.

Across New Jersey, there were 109 counseling psychology gra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ively.

This year’s “Best Value Counseling Psychology Schools in New Jersey” ranking looked at 5 colleges that offer degrees in a bachelor’s in counseling psychology. This ranking identifies schools with high-quality counseling psychology programs that also have a lower cost than schools of similar quality.

When determining these rankings, we looked at things such as overall quality of the counseling psychology program at the school and the cost to attend the school once aid has been awarded. See our ranking methodology to learn more.

Out of the 5 schools in the Best Value Counseling Psychology Schools in New Jersey that were part of this year’s ranking, Fairleigh Dickinson University - Florham Campus landed the #1 spot on the list. Located in Madison, New Jersey, this small private not-for-profit school handed out 15 degrees to qualified ’s counseling psychology students in 2020-2021.

FDU did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#2 on our “Best Counseling Psychology Schools in New Jersey” list. The estimated yearly cost for FDU is $21,754 for new jersey counseling psychology students.

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Georgian Court University. The school came in at #2 for the Best Value Counseling Psychology Schools in New Jersey. This small school is located in Lakewood, New Jersey, and it awarded 17 ’s counseling psychology degrees in 2020-2021.

Georgian Court not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#1 on our “Best Counseling Psychology Schools in New Jersey” list. It costs about $20,312 for New Jersey Counseling Psychology students per year to attend Georgian Court.

The undergrad student loan default rate at the school is 4.6%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Caldwell University. It ranked #3 on our 2023 Best Value Counseling Psychology Schools in New Jersey list. Located in Caldwell, New Jersey, this small private not-for-profit school awarded 21 degrees to qualified ’s counseling psychology students in 2020-2021.

Caldwell not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#3 on our “Best Counseling Psychology Schools in New Jersey” list. It costs about $20,175 for new jersey counseling psychology students per year to attend Caldwell.

The school has an impressive undergrad student loan default rate. It’s only 4.3%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%.
